Generally speaking, if a guest breaks house rules and leaves a bad review complaining about said rules, then the review should be considered “irrelevant”. The majority of CS reps are unfamiliar with policy, so it’s best to contact them by chat to be able to link the policy for them to see. It sometimes takes trying a few reps before one finds success.
